Latest Patents
Vasily P. Pedas holds a notable patent titled "Method for pilger rolling of tubes and mill for effecting same." This patent outlines a unique process where a tubular billet is rolled with a mandrel that is not only displaced in the rolling direction but also rotated about its longitudinal axis. The intricate method involves advancing a portion of the billet between working rolls while drawing it over the mandrel, allowing for an efficient and innovative approach to tube rolling. The pilger mill, described in the patent, features a stationary stand with continuously rotating working rolls and incorporates a billet feeding and turning mechanism, underscoring Pedas' commitment to advancing manufacturing processes.
